Modular helmet for biking, snow sports

May 1st, 2022

Boston, Mass.-based company Bridger is out to make helmets more adaptable and customizable. The company has designed the “Highline,” which it says is the first modular helmet supporting both biking and snow sports. A removable shell lets the wearer swap between profiles, ventilation and insulation, and a proprietary retention system allows users to change out […]

A foldable bike helmet for safer cycling

February 1st, 2020

Made to tolerate multiple impacts, the Hedkayse One withstood more than 100 high-speed impacts in laboratory tests. Photo: Hedkayse. It’s foldable, it’s lightweight and it can take multiple impacts. That’s the beauty of a bike helmet made with a specially designed flexible material. The Hedkayse One was developed by Tony Walker and Andy Creak, two […]
